Keep it in New Zealand
Kiwibank reported yesterday it had doubled its tax-paid profit for the year to June 30 to $15.8 million.
The big four, ANZ National Bank, ASB Bank, Bank of New Zealand and Westpac, have collectively reported about $2.5 billion in profits this year, which has been taken offshore.
It absolutely galls me that the Government continues to use foreign owned banks for its banking services.
There are two New Zealand owned Banks that could more than adequately service the banking requirements of the government.
Its about bloody time that the government started supporting its own!
At least then some of my tax dollars wouldn't appear as profit in an overseas balance sheet.
